Southeast Asia: Avenue Meals to Residence Kitchens
Southeast Asia is often a desire destination for meals lovers. The area is popular for its rich flavors, new components, and lively Road foodstuff lifestyle. But feeding on in a current market stall is just one solution to enjoy it. If you'd like to know how these dishes are created, becoming a member of a neighborhood cooking class is a good notion.
In destinations like Chiang Mai, Thailand, cooking educational facilities are everywhere you go. Many lessons start with a guided tour of a local market. You'll learn the way to select elements like kaffir lime leaves, lemongrass, Thai basil, and chili. Back again on the kitchen, you will Prepare dinner dishes like environmentally friendly curry, tom yum soup, or mango sticky rice. The classes will often be led by locals who demonstrate Each individual action basically, so even novices can adhere to along.
Hoi An, Vietnam features very similar activities, frequently with a boat ride to the current market or farm. Vietnamese cooking is about balance—sweet, salty, bitter, and spicy. You’ll make clean spring rolls, banh xeo (crispy pancakes), or beef pho. Numerous lessons happen in tiny family households, including a personal contact.
In Bali, Indonesia, cooking activities generally include a lesson in regular Balinese foods. Dishes like satay, lawar (spiced meat and coconut salad), or nasi goreng are ready utilizing age-old procedures. You could even cook over a Wooden fire or grind spices that has a stone mortar.
These classes tend to be more than just an opportunity to Prepare dinner. They link you with locals, give you Perception into cultural habits, and train you the way food stuff delivers people collectively. Most end by using a shared food, and sometimes, you’ll get printed recipes to choose residence. It’s an exciting, hands-on technique to journey further—past the vacationer places and into the heart of regional life.
Italy: Pasta and Over and above
Italy is noted for its meals Practically as much as its art and heritage. Pizza, pasta, and gelato are renowned all over the world, but cooking them your self with regional cooks tends to make the practical experience richer. Across Italy, from tiny villages to major towns, there are lots of cooking courses in which you can discover how to make standard Italian dishes from scratch.
In Tuscany, you’ll come across lessons that teach how to create handmade pasta like pici or tagliatelle. You could possibly knead dough, roll it out by hand, and Slash it into shape—no devices essential. Some lessons are held in aged farmhouses surrounded by vineyards and olive groves. These often consist of wine tastings and lessons regarding how to pair food items with area wines.
Bologna, often known as Italy’s foods money, is the best location to find out how to generate contemporary egg pasta like tortellini and tagliatelle. These lessons generally instruct how to create ragù alla bolognese, a wealthy meat sauce that will take time and care. Instructors may share recipes passed down via generations.
In Naples, the birthplace of pizza, you are able to join a pizza-creating class in which you’ll learn the way to extend dough, insert toppings, and bake in the Wooden-fired oven. The end result can be a basic Neapolitan pizza by using a crispy edge and delicate Middle.
Numerous classes across Italy also involve desserts. You may perhaps learn the way for making tiramisu, panna cotta, or biscotti. Courses are frequently modest and informal, and lots of take place in anyone’s household kitchen. This individual setting helps you to question queries and discover slowly, without the need of force.
By the end, you not merely appreciate an entire meal that you built by yourself—Additionally you understand Italian food items tradition improved. It's actually not just about cooking. It’s about sharing, having slowly and gradually, and respecting components. That’s what can make it Specific.
Morocco: Tagine in the Medina
Morocco’s food items is full of spices, shades, and tradition. If you need to learn how to Prepare dinner like a local, head to your medinas—old metropolis facilities—in areas like Marrakech, Fes, or Chefchaouen. There, you can take section in cooking classes that target certainly one of Morocco’s most well known dishes: tagine.
A tagine is each the title of the foodstuff and the clay pot it’s cooked in. The pot incorporates a cone-formed lid that traps steam, assisting the food items Prepare dinner little by little and keep moist. Standard tagines generally consist of lamb or rooster with substances like olives, preserved lemons, apricots, and heat spices like cinnamon and cumin.
Most Moroccan cooking classes begin with a current market visit. You’ll walk throughout the souks with all your instructor, picking out clean deliver, meat, and spices. You’ll learn how to choose the suitable vegetables or spot the best quality saffron and Ras el Hanout, a spice combine Utilized in quite a few Moroccan dishes.
Again at the kitchen—usually a cozy riad or courtyard household—you’ll get ready everything by hand. You’ll chop, grind, mix, and layer ingredients in to the tagine pot. Even though it simmers, some courses teach you how to create other Moroccan staples like harira soup, couscous, or sweet mint tea.
The cooking method is unhurried, much like the lifestyle. Foods are shared slowly and gradually, generally with bread in lieu of utensils. You’ll sit back to take pleasure in the food stuff you cooked, often joined by your hosts or other travelers.
These classes give more than recipes. They offer a true explore Moroccan daily life—how foodstuff delivers folks collectively, how tradition matters, And the way one thing as simple as a stew can carry deep meaning. It’s a hands-on way to attach While using the society.
Peru: Andean Elements and Market place Tours
Peru has become the earth’s top rated foodstuff Locations, and its cooking reflects a rich combination of Indigenous, Spanish, African, and Asian influences. To find out how to Cook dinner like a local in Peru, start in towns like Cusco, Arequipa, or Lima, wherever market place tours and cooking lessons acquire you deep to the nation’s foodstuff tradition.
Most lessons start with a guided tour of a local Peruvian market. These marketplaces are packed with color and Electricity. You’ll see baskets of native potatoes, sacks of quinoa, fresh jungle fruits, and stalls presenting spices, corn, and Andean herbs. Your information will clarify the takes advantage of and heritage of each component, Specifically indigenous things that aren’t frequent beyond Peru—like achuña, huacatay, and ají amarillo (a vivid yellow chili pepper).
Following the industry, you’ll head to a small kitchen area Area, generally in a local dwelling or tiny cooking faculty. There, you’ll find out how to arrange standard dishes like lomo saltado (a beef stir-fry with soy sauce and Peruvian spices), ají de gallina (a creamy hen stew), or ceviche (raw fish marinated in lime juice with onions and chili). Some lessons also consist of classes on creating pisco sours, the state’s signature cocktail.
Cooking courses in Peru aren’t pretty much meals—they train you about Andean farming traditions, how altitude affects cooking, And the way Peru’s biodiversity styles its meals. You’ll also study cultural practices like employing coca leaves for altitude website sickness or blessing substances just before cooking.
By the top of The category, you’ll sit down to get pleasure from your food with Other people, sharing tales and native customs. It’s not just about Discovering recipes—it’s about seeing Peru by way of its flavors, from the industry towards the plate.
What to Look For
When picking a cooking course abroad, There are several points to examine before you enroll. These smaller details can assist you prevent vacationer traps and give you a much more true, community experience.
Initially, look at who’s teaching the class. The most effective courses are operate by locals, not simply Qualified cooks. Local house cooks or households usually share recipes passed down by way of generations. This provides you far more Perception into how food items is de facto built and eaten in your house.
Next, check if the class includes a industry tour. Checking out a neighborhood industry aids you realize the components far better. You’ll see what folks purchase each day, how they choose their create, and what spices or herbs are essential. It also helps you learn names of substances from the regional language.
Group size issues far too. Scaled-down courses indicate a lot more hands-punctually and private aid. You don’t want to just check out somebody else Cook dinner—you need to chop, mix, flavor, and question concerns.
Make sure the menu features classic dishes that locals truly take in. Some courses provide foods modified for vacationers, which implies you overlook out on learning the real matter. An excellent course will make clear why specific substances are utilised and what they signify within the society.
Also, Examine reviews. Seek out feedback regarding how interactive the class is, how helpful the instructors are, and whether or not persons felt they got a real experience.
Last but not least, inquire on your own what you want—Do you need to Prepare dinner a single dish, or a full meal? Do you need to learn dessert or target Avenue meals? Figuring out this helps you select the ideal class to your desire.
The goal is to come back absent with much more than recipes. You would like to provide dwelling abilities, Recollections, and an even better understanding of how locals Reside by way of food stuff.
